Snow expected to fall in Calgary again this week

Oct 10 2017, 11:57 pm

Get out those earmuffs, scarves, toques, and mittens, because it’s going to get even colder for Calgary weather this week.

Flurries are expected through Wednesday and Thursday, with lows of -4°C leading up to the weekend.

Once we’ve made it into those days off, however, things will warm up to highs of 13°C alongside clear blue skies.

Wednesday will see snow throughout the day and into the night, with a chance of flurries on Thursday night as well.

While a few of the flakes may stick after the flurries are over, it will have nothing on the record snowfall for October 12: A full 11.7 cm in 1966, and a historic low of -16°C in 2009. Compared to that, it’s practically still summer!
